Paraphrase | Administrative record of transfer. Dated Single transaction: disbursement of gold by the temple for divine statues. The Eanna temple received (mahāru, Stat.) from A1 and A2 10 shekels of gold (with which they) repaired (batqu) the golden crowns (kulīlu) of Uṣur-amāssu and Urkayītu.
A1= Bēl-ibni (/Nabû-zēru-ibni//Nappāhu), a known goldsmith, see Payne 2007 (PhD diss.), 300f.; A2= Ištar-šumu-ibni (/Nādin//Bābūtu), a known goldsmith, see Payne 2007 (PhD diss.), 235ff. |
